`

XMLEncode

    博客分类:
  • Java
 
阅读更多
public class XMLEncode implements java.io.Serializable {
  public static String encode(String value) {
    if (value == null) {
      return "";
    }
    else {
      return (value.replaceAll("&", "&").
        replaceAll("/", "/").
        replaceAll("<", "&lt;").
        replaceAll(">", "&gt;").
        replaceAll("\"", "&quot;").
        replaceAll("!", "&#33;").
        replaceAll("\\?", "&#63;").
        replaceAll("=", "&#61;").
        replaceAll("%", "&#37;").
      	replaceAll("'", "&apos;"));
    }
  }
}

 

分享到:
评论

相关推荐

    ASP常用函数:XMLEncode

    ASP常用函数:XMLEncode

    通用javascript脚本函数库 方便开发

    将下面代码保存为Common.js 类库功能: 1.Trim(str)--去除字符串两边的空格 2.XMLEncode(str)--对字符串进行XML编码 3.ShowLabel(str,str)--鼠标提示功能(显示字符,提示字符) 可以设置显示的提示的文字的...

    java javascript good thing

    Very useful Java and Javascript utilities. Small but powerful.

    ASP对XML文档中文本的操作

    selectXmlNodeText= server.htmlencode(temp) end function '------------------------------------------------ '函数名字:InsertXmlNodeText(befelementname,elementname,elementtext) '入口参数: ...

    php判断str字符串是否是xml格式数据的方法示例

    本文实例讲述了php判断str字符串是否是xml格式数据的方法。分享给大家供大家参考,具体如下: &lt;?...//自定义xml验证函数xml_parser() function xml_parser($str){ ... return (json_decode(json_encode(simp

    PHP如何将XML转成数组

    data[′tk′]=jsondecode(jsonencode(xml),TRUE); 如果是直接获取 URL 数据的话 xml=simplexmlloadfile&#40;data&#41;; data[′tk′]=jsondecode(jsonencode(xml),TRUE); 先把 simplexml 对象转换成 json,再将 json...

    c#操作xml文件示例

    1. 新增XML文件 代码如下:...encode:utf-8 XmlElement _person = _xmlHelper.CreateElec(“Name”, “Yan-Zhiwei”);//在跟节点后创建person节点 _xmlHelper.SetAttribute(_person, “Gender”, “Man”);//设置pers

    PHP封装XML和JSON格式数据接口操作示例

    json数据是最容制造的,只要使用php自带的json_encode()函数就可以简单的制作出json数据了 2.XML xml数据就要复杂一点了,让我们看一下xml数据的格式 那么怎样构造呢? 3.制作生产接口数据的类 &lt;?php //定义...

    encodeSVG:一个很棒的工具,用于将SVG图片编码为CSS背景图像代码

    encodeSVG 通过将SVG图形编码,在css:background-image: url("data:image/svg+xml,... 通过将SVG图形编码,在css:background-image: url("data:image/svg+xml,encode")或者border-image中使用SVG背景图片 &lt;div

    xml2json:PHP中的XML到JSON转换器

    从XML创建普通PHP关联数组用法示例: $ xmlNode = simplexml_load_file &#40; 'example.xml' &#41;; $ arrayData = xmlToArray ( $ xmlNode ); echo json_encode ( $ arrayData ); 阅读博客文章以获取。 许可证:

    hydra-xml-parser:HP Hydra框架的布局解析器

    parse ( " index.xml " , " D:/work/repo/hydra-xml-parser/test/xml/ " )local output = assert ( io.open ( " output.json " , " w " ))output: write (json: encode_pretty (root. page ))output: close () 虽然...

    PHP+XML 制作简单的留言本 图文教程

    3. XML文档格式,名称为data.xml   各字段的含义不多说,各元素的值看起来有点怪,是因为我使用了base64_encode对字符串进行了编码。   4 主要页面代码 (1)add.php 此页只是纯粹的HTML代码 &lt;form action=”...

    python通过tcp发送xml报文的方法

    如下所示: # -*- coding: utf-8 -*- import socket # 使用tcp发送请求报文 ... by = xmlbw.encode('utf8') # 转为字节数组 # print by client.send(by) print tcp发送成功 data = client.recv(10

    PHP的Json中文处理解决方案

    Json是现在被广泛使用的用于传递字符串的格式,相比xml更显得简单易懂以及更方便操作,php下就俩个函数,json_encode() AND json_deconde()。不过json对中文的支持并不是很好,如果使用json_encode()处理如数组,...

    html-entities:最快HTML实体编码编码库

    附带TypeScript和Flow类型。...&gt;&"' )以及其他字符范围,具体取决于mode选项的值。 import { encode } from 'html-entities' ;... :copyright:' , { mode : 'nonAsciiPrintable' , level : 'xml' } ) ;// -

    php json与xml序列化/反序列化

    在web开发中对象的序列化与反序列化经常使用,比较主流的有json格式与xml格式的序列化与反序列化,今天想写个jsop的小demo,结果发现不会使用php序列化,查了一下资料,做个笔记简单数组json格式序列化/反序列化 ...

    php-tools:PHP中经常使用的一些代码片段

    实用类班级名称功能说明 SM3加密工具 支持HMac...file 使用sm3算法对文件进行编码hmac 用hmac算法编码字符串停止转储一些信息并退出过程xml_encode 将数组转换为xml字符串xml_decode 将xml字符串转换为数组乌伊德生成

    tableExport导出

    Jquery tableExcel.js ,实现导出功能所需要的js 导出的格式可以是:JSON、XML、PNG、CSV、TXT、SQL、MS-Word、Ms-Excel、Ms-Powerpoint、PDF

    Faster Base64 Encoding and Decoding Using AVX2 Instructions v4 (2018) (1704.00605)-计算机科学

    HTML, JavaScript, JSON and XML files. We estimate that billions of base64 messages are decoded every day. We are motivated to improve the efficiency of base64 encoding and decoding. Compared to state-...

Global site tag (gtag.js) - Google Analytics